[发明专利]一种星载雷达工作状态自主恢复方法在审
| 申请号: | 202211305438.1 | 申请日: | 2022-10-24 |
| 公开(公告)号: | CN115685105A | 公开(公告)日: | 2023-02-03 |
| 发明(设计)人: | 李盘虎;郭正琨;江利中;衡燕;王卓群 | 申请(专利权)人: | 上海无线电设备研究所 |
| 主分类号: | G01S7/40 | 分类号: | G01S7/40;G01S13/72;G01S13/88 |
| 代理公司: | 上海元好知识产权代理有限公司 31323 | 代理人: | 林杨;徐雯琼 |
| 地址: | 200233 *** | 国省代码: | 上海;31 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 一种 雷达 工作 状态 自主 恢复 方法 | ||
本发明提供一种星载雷达工作状态自主恢复方法,包括步骤:S1、确定所述星载雷达的雷达状态恢复关键变量;S2、在所述嵌入式软件中加入关键变量保存模块,用于定期存储所述雷达状态恢复关键变量的最新数据,以及定期设置看门狗跑飞监测标志和总体预复位指令标志;S3、在所述嵌入式软件中加入逻辑分支子模块,用于读取所述看门狗跑飞监测标志和总体预复位指令标志,并进而执行雷达正常上电启动初始化分支或看门狗跑飞复位分支或预复位指令复位分支。本发明能够使星载雷达遭遇单粒子翻转故障后自主恢复工作状态,避免造成星载雷达对目标跟踪监测的中断,提高星载雷达产品在轨运行的可靠性,具有实施的简洁性、独立性、灵活性和广泛适用性。
技术领域
本发明涉及卫星可靠性应用领域,特别涉及一种星载雷达工作状态自主恢复方法。
背景技术
随着航天技术的快速发展,大规模、超大规模集成电路在星载雷达产品上的应用已经越来越广泛,然而复杂的空间环境对高集成度星载雷达产品的高可靠度构成了严重影响,单粒子翻转已经成为星载雷达产品在轨运行期间最为常见的故障之一。而单粒子翻转故障通常会对雷达系统正常工作造成重大影响,在遇到单粒子翻转故障且不可自愈时如何采取有效措施恢复雷达工作状态已经成为星载雷达产品设计研发时必须考虑的重点之一。
发明内容
本发明的目的在于提供一种星载雷达工作状态自主恢复方法,应用于星载雷达DSP芯片,能够有效解决雷达遭遇单粒子翻转故障后自主恢复工作状态的问题,避免单粒子翻转故障造成雷达系统对目标跟踪监测的中断,提高星载雷达产品在轨运行的可靠性,具有实施的简洁性、独立性、灵活性和广泛适用性。
为实现上述目的,本发明通过以下技术方案实现:
一种星载雷达工作状态自主恢复方法,所述星载雷达搭载在卫星总体上,所述星载雷达包括DSP芯片及运行在所述DSP芯片内的嵌入式软件,包括步骤:
S1、确定所述星载雷达的雷达状态恢复关键变量;
S2、在所述嵌入式软件中加入关键变量保存模块,用于定期存储所述雷达状态恢复关键变量的最新数据,以及定期设置看门狗跑飞监测标志和总体预复位指令标志;
S3、在所述嵌入式软件中加入逻辑分支子模块,用于读取所述看门狗跑飞监测标志和总体预复位指令标志,并进而执行雷达正常上电启动初始化分支或看门狗跑飞复位分支或预复位指令复位分支。
优选地,所述嵌入式软件按照程序运行的先后顺序包括:DSP程序加载模块、初始化模块、看门狗使能模块、主循环模块、喂狗判断模块、看门狗复位模块;其中,所述主循环模块中包括喂狗步骤,所述喂狗判断模块判断主循环模块中是否每周期成功喂狗,如果成功喂狗则进入喂狗成功流程返回所述主循环模块重复执行,否则执行所述看门狗复位模块并返回DSP程序加载模块进行复位操作;并且,
步骤S2中的所述关键变量保存模块加入在所述嵌入式软件的喂狗成功流程中;
步骤S3中的所述逻辑分支子模块加入在所述嵌入式软件的初始化模块中。
优选地,步骤S2包含:
S21、设置所述看门狗跑飞监测标志;
S22、判断是否收到卫星总体下发的预复位指令,设置所述总体预复位指令标志;
S23、保存所述雷达状态恢复关键变量的最新数据。
优选地,所述星载雷达包括FPGA RAM,步骤S21中的所述看门狗跑飞监测标志存储在所述FPGA RAM中。
优选地,所述星载雷达包括MRAM,步骤S22中的所述总体预复位指令标志和雷达状态恢复关键变量的数据均存储在所述MRAM中。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于上海无线电设备研究所,未经上海无线电设备研究所许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202211305438.1/2.html,转载请声明来源钻瓜专利网。





